(For Info page ) How do I know if I might be eligible for Child Care Assistance?
Eligibility Requirements
Financial assistance may be available on a temporary basis to parents who:
- Work part-time or are actively seeking employment
- Attend school or an approved training program (must be attending full time)
- May be experiencing a crisis (eligibility for assistance is determined on a case by case basis)
- Has a child with documented developmental needs
For your family to qualify for financial assistance, you must:
- Be a Cumberland County resident
- Have a child under five years old (five years old cannot be enrolled in Kindergarten)
- Meet income limits (income eligibility is based on 75% of state median income)
